Londrangar Cliffs are a striking natural feature located on the Snæfellsnes Peninsula in western Iceland. These cliffs are renowned for their dramatic rock formations, which are the remnants of a volcanic crater that has been eroded by the sea over time. The most notable features of the Londrangar Cliffs are two towering basalt rock pinnacles that rise prominently from the surrounding landscape. The taller of the two stands at about 75 meters (approximately 246 feet), while the other reaches about 61 meters (around 200 feet). The area is not only famous for its geological significance but also for its rich birdlife. The cliffs and surrounding areas serve as nesting grounds for various seabird species, including puffins, fulmars, and kittiwakes, making it a popular spot for birdwatchers. Visitors to the Londrangar Cliffs can enjoy stunning views of the Atlantic Ocean, the rugged coastline, and the nearby Snæfellsjökull glacier, which is a dormant stratovolcano capped by a glacier. The landscape around the cliffs is characterized by its wild, windswept beauty, with lava fields and grassy meadows adding to the dramatic scenery. The area is accessible via a short walk from a nearby parking area, and there are several walking paths that allow visitors to explore the cliffs and enjoy panoramic views. The Londrangar Cliffs are part of the Snæfellsjökull National Park, which offers a range of outdoor activities and natural attractions for visitors to explore.
